5. Zebco 606 Salt Fisher Spincast Reel and Fishing Rod Combo, 7-Foot 2-Piece Telescopic Rod, Med-Heavy Power, Mod-Fast Action, Size 60 Reel, Blue
When I first came across the Zebco 606 Salt Fisher Spincast Reel and Fishing Rod Combo, I was immediately intrigued by the thoughtful combination of features tailored specifically for saltwater anglers. The 7-foot, 2-piece telescopic rod with Medium-Heavy power and Moderate-Fast action struck me as a perfect balance between sensitivity and strength. This means I can feel the subtle bites of fish like redfish or speckled trout while still having enough backbone to handle powerful fighters such as bluefish or snook. The telescopic design also adds incredible convenience for transport and storage, which I find essential for spontaneous fishing trips.
One of the standout aspects for me is the reliable materials used in this combo. The fiberglass rod blank is a smart choice, offering both durability and the sensitivity needed to detect those elusive strikes. The Twist-Lock reel seat not only holds the reel firmly in place but is also comfortable to grip during long fishing sessions. I also appreciate the corrosion-resistant D-ring line guides, which are crucial for saltwater environments to maintain smooth and accurate casting over time. The EVA handle ensures that even on damp or rainy days, my grip remains comfortable, helping me stay focused on the fishing rather than battling slippery equipment. The rod’s rating for 12 to 25-pound test line and 3/8 to 1 1/2-ounce lures makes it versatile enough to cover a wide range of saltwater species and fishing techniques.
The Zebco 606 spincast reel itself impressed me with its high-performance features. Pre-spooled with 20-pound-test monofilament line, it allows for immediate use without the hassle of setting up line, which is a huge time-saver. The right-hand retrieve with a 3.01 gear ratio provides a steady and manageable line recovery speed—19 inches per handle turn—which suits both beginners and more experienced anglers who want control during the fight. The dial-adjustable drag system is intuitive to operate, allowing quick adjustments to prevent line breakage when battling strong fish. I also like that all the gears are metal, which gives me confidence in the reel’s durability and smooth operation over many fishing outings.
Another big plus for me is the inclusion of the 19-piece Eagle Claw tackle kit. This assortment equips me with a ready-to-go selection of essential rigs, hooks, and sinkers designed specifically for saltwater fishing. Having items like baitholder float rigs, sliding sinker rigs, brass snap swivels, and pyramid sinkers means I can adapt to different fishing conditions without scrambling for extra gear. This thoughtful addition makes the combo an excellent choice for both beginners looking to get started quickly and seasoned anglers who appreciate having dependable tackle at hand.

Durability and Maintenance
Since saltwater can be tough on fishing equipment, I looked into how easy it is to clean and maintain the Zebco 808 combo. Components that resist rust and corrosion are essential. I made sure to rinse my gear with fresh water after every use to extend its lifespan, which is a simple but important step.
